The BMX DDI 1602 module is fitted with a removable 20-pin
terminal block for the connection of sixteen input channels.

The following diagram shows the connection of the module to
the sensors.
power supply: 24 VDC
fuse: fast blow fuse of 0.5A
Sensor Power Outage
After a power sensor outage, if the Supply
monitoring check box is not selected in
the module configuration screen then the digital input can stay active.

After the sensor power
outage, the I/O (red) LED of the module switches on and the last recorded
position of the sensor is displayed by the input channel status LED's.
